Phone Diagnostics
Phone diagnostics is the process whereby both the hardware and software are analyzed in order to determine if they're functioning correctly. They examine every important feature of a mobile phone, including the screen, battery, speakers, microphone, cameras, and wi-fi connectivity. Certain tests may also reveal issues with the SIM card or the mobile device management lock.
The process involves entering specific codes on the phone, which activate the diagnostics software. The software performs the tests and presents the results as a certified device history. The report provides the user with important information about the condition of the phone, and assists in the decision-making process. Due to the risk of human error, it is important to select the right diagnostic software for your phone.
Phone Doctor Plus, for instance, tests more than 30 hardware and sensor types that are present in the device. It can test the camera and touchscreen microphone, compass, and microphone as well as WiFi storage, NFC, and storage. It can also verify the authenticity of the components of smartphones and print a certified label that ensures the quality of the phone. This is particularly important for mobile phone businesses.
Diagnostics for phones are also useful for fixing mobile phones. They can be done on the phone before or after it has been repaired. The use of a diagnostic software aids in determining the condition of the device before deciding whether to purchase it or not. The software also can be used to conduct quality control inspections in a repair shop. Most refurbish/repair shops rely on manual QC processes which can result in errors in the final results.

Samsung Galaxy S5
The Samsung diagnostics menu is the most effective way to diagnose any issue with your phone. The code *#0*# will open the diagnostics menu. This will let you check the hardware of the phone. But, it is important to note that if you're not on a cellular network, you won't be able to access this menu.
The diagnostic menu will allow you to check the performance of the display and various hardware parts on the phone. This is an excellent option in order to determine if your device has a problem with its display or has other issues with hardware. It will also check for dead pixels on the screen. You may also examine the infrared blaster as well as the vibration motor.
There are three options on the Samsung diagnostic panel. These colors can be used to help you find out the cause of problems on your display. The screen will change to green if it has passed the test. This procedure can be repeated repeatedly as many times you're required. After that, you'll have a clearer picture of the issue.
Modern smartphones have an array of top-of-the-line hardware, including various sensors. These sensors enable the phone to detect its surroundings and respond to it. You can check if the sensors function properly by using the diagnostic menu for Samsung Galaxy S5.

The Samsung Galaxy Note 4 has an impressive display that has 2560x1440 pixels, which is a Quad HD ("WQHD") Super AMOLED display. It also has a glass protector known as Gorilla Glass 4. Its pixel density is 515 pixels per inch. It also has a stylus and a fast charging battery.
